Required:
Suppose you work for an S&P/ASX20 company which is exploring opportunities to acquire a business. Chief Executive Officer (CEO) is seeking your recommendation whether the company you selected would be a worthy target for acquisition. You have been asked by CEO to write a report addressing the industry outlook, risk profile, cost of capital and dividend policy and make recommendations.
A) Industry and market outlook
Describe the economic and industry environment for the industry in general and the selected company in particular. Critically evaluate and comment on the key factors that affect the company's attractiveness for investment.
B) Risk analysis
Outline and comment on the risk (both systematic and unsystematic risk) profile of the company. Determine the beta for the firm using raw data. Discuss the issues associated with estimating beta.
C) Cost of capital and capital structure
Determine the cost of capital for each source of finance as well as the weighted average cost of capital for 2018. What does the WACC suggest for the company? Provide an evaluation of the company's capital structure policy and recommend an appropriate capital structure policy for the company. Do you find the capital structure risky for the company? Justify your answer.
D) Dividend policy
Analyse the company's dividend practices and the use of internal funds over the 2009-2018 period. Describe the dividend pattern and policy followed.
E) Share price performance
Analyse changes in the of share price over the past 10 years, and based on your analysis discuss the performance of the company over the past 10 years.
